The fashion industry has been a major part of the retail sector. The emergence of the digital reality has brought about changes in the way fashion is perceived and designed. Designers are now considering the structure of clothing in the context of the new reality. The COVID-19 pandemic has accelerated the shift towards covering the body rather than exposing it to the environment. The digital reality has also changed the way fashion is perceived through the senses, with visual appeal becoming more important than tactile sensations. The rise of avatars and 3D holograms has enabled people to learn how to wear clothes digitally. Digital clothing offers many advantages such as durability, immortality and the ability to overcome constraints such as identity, gender, and size. However, it is unclear if digital clothing can capture the creativity and uniqueness of traditional fashion.
